As the 007 Franchise hit its 50th anniversary.......3 years ago, the next installment called Skyfall, by paper bag flows in wind director Sam Mendes, impresses somewhat like Casino Royale did back in 2006 and did a F*CK tons better than Quantum of Solace.
While the opening was well made, the action sequences were decent but weirdly shot, had alright landscape shots, the new Bond villain was pretty good (but plans were needlessly complex, and Daniel Craig's performance did well on the movie alone, I have to say this film is VERY overrated.
Problems such as some noticeable plot holes (which aren't really a surprise,) a mediocre but interesting story, and an ending that is pretty goofy that it kind of rips off Home Alone, don't help the film.
It's not the "BEST BOND MOVIE EVAH!" - All Critics 2012, but it's most certainly is at the very least a GOOD 007 film.
